AOL Gold broadband service discountinued!

hi,
just by chance today i though i would call aol to check the details of my broadband service and found that the gold product i have been paying 24.99 for 4 years for has been discontinued. You can now get the same service as gold, same speed, etc now named silver for 14.99 per month. guess its a classic example of checking an old product still exists / if its been upgraded / or is cheaper! thats a saving of £10 a month! hope this helps someone else with this product save too.
